Having a solid business plan is just the beginning. To truly make an impact, you need a strong digital presence, starting with a well-designed website. But with so many options out there, how do you decide whether to build it yourself, use a template, or hire a professional?

Why good web design matters

Think of your website as your digital storefront. It's a reflection of who you are, the personality of your brand, and the tone you want to set. Your website is often the first point of contact potential customers have with you, so it’s crucial to make a great impression. A poorly designed site can undermine even the most brilliant business plans.

Professional web designers stay on top of trends and best practices in user experience (UX) and user interface (UI) design, ensuring that your site isn’t just aesthetically pleasing, but also functional. They make sure your website is mobile-responsive, secure, and optimised for search engines. Plus, they can seamlessly integrate it with your other online marketing channels, like social media and email, helping you to create a cohesive digital strategy.

The benefits of great web design

A well-designed website doesn’t just look good, it feels good to use. It creates a positive first impression, which is essential since nearly 94% of users form their first impression based on design. When your website looks professional, it builds credibility and trust, making it more likely that visitors will return, leave good reviews, and recommend you to others.

Good design also keeps visitors on your site longer. By encouraging them to explore, you reduce bounce rates and increase the time they spend on your site, which can lead to higher conversion rates. And the more engaged your visitors are, the better your search engine rankings will be, as lower bounce rates signal to search engines that your content is valuable.

Experienced web designers ensure your brand is consistent across your entire site by strategically incorporating your brand’s assets, reinforcing your identity with every digital interaction.

Finding the right web designer

Choosing the right web designer can feel overwhelming, but you can make it easier by following these steps:

  1. Define your needs:
    Start by understanding what you want your website to achieve. Who is your target audience? What kind of functionality do you need? What design style resonates with you? Having a clear idea will help you create a brief that will guide your search.

  2. Budget and timelines:
    Set a budget and establish a timeline for your project. Look for designers within your price range and make sure their timelines align with your goals. Reach out to potential candidates with your brief to get an estimate.

  3. Research and review portfolios:
    Check out designers who have experience in your industry or who have created sites similar to what you’re looking for. Their portfolio should give you a good sense of their style and capabilities.

  4. Check reviews and references:
    Don’t just rely on the designer’s portfolio. Look at recent reviews and ask for references. Reach out to their past clients to hear about their experience working with them.

  5. Communication and collaboration:
    You’ll want to work with someone who is easy to communicate with and open to feedback. Good collaboration is key to getting the website you envision.

  6. Contract and agreement:
    Once you’ve found the right designer, make sure everything is clear in the contract. Outline the project’s scope, timelines, payment terms, revision process, and ownership rights.

Get searching

There are many web designers out there, and finding the right one does take time. But by following these steps, you can find a designer who will create a website that not only meets your needs but also provides a unique and engaging experience for your visitors.
